As I'm sure everyone has heard, this week has not been the greatest for Lance Armstrong. He has been stripped of all his Tour de France medals and his endorsement deals have been pulled. Although he has remained unwavering with his innocence, it seems that all the evidence has proved otherwise. One thing that I have to admire him for though is the foundation he started, LiveStrong. While working on my "tip sheets" for the Young Breast Cancer Survivor's Network, I have used that website several times. It provides a vast array of resources regarding diet, health, fitness, lifestyle and a community tab to connect others. It has videos, blog posts, success stories, and links for living a healthy life. It also has resources and one-on-one support for those diagnosed with cancer and survivors. Even though its founder has tarnished his own name, I felt it was important to share how great this website is.
